Output 33b85cea49831d1ae7bb4d7ad511e3eb1d38fc00b9d7c91068407a02c05cfdba:0

value
59968426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 67da212ee2bcb4b0ddf39a2c183f18f61092145e OP_EQUAL
address
3BA8qDNVSdgVVYFxAQEWCHtdmkhuoaAdog
transaction
33b85cea49831d1ae7bb4d7ad511e3eb1d38fc00b9d7c91068407a02c05cfdba